Urgente!, Operaciones aritmeticas con macros.
Publicado por Diego (31 intervenciones) el 28/06/2007 10:23:41
Buenas tardes a todos y gracias de antemano por su ayuda. Tengo un problema y no se como resolverlo. Resulta que tengo en excel una serie de 11 columnas, los datos de esas columnas los jalo mediante una importación de datos, ya que tengo los datos ahí, necesito hace unas operaciones sobre ellos pero solo en 4 columnas para ajustar los valores y no son consecutivas una de otra. En la columna K, N, P y S es donde necesito hacer esto y quiero que por medio de una macro los valores de estas columnas cambien de la siguiente manera:
Columna K sin ajuste Columna K con ajuste
25 20
20 10
15 0
Este ajuste se realiza mediante esta operación:
Columna K
25 ------> 30-K1=5, K1-5=20
20 ------> 30-K1=10, K1-10=10
15 ------> 30-K1=15, K1-15=0
El 30 es una constante de la columna K y el resultado de la primer operación se tiene que pasar a la segunda para hacer la resta. La constante de la columna N es 20 y de la P es 17. La columna S es la del Total y ahi necesito que se sume la fila completa ya con los ajustes llendo desde la columna I hasta la R.
Pero necesito que los ajustes se hagan sobre la misma celda que ya tiene el dato, porque el sistema ya esta preparado para jalar estos datos a otra parte, específicamente desde su posición actual, así que no puedo mover los datos de lugar. Al importar el archivo de texto no se si tendra 10 filas de datos o 20 o 30 o 100 y necesito que todo esto se haga con solo presionar el botón de la macro o algo así, se puede hacer?, como?, podrían ayudarme por favor, les estaría tremendamente agradecido, porque de esto depende un proyecto que estoy realizando. Quedo a sus ordenes para cualquier aclaración o duda y en lo que les pueda ayudar también a las personas que tengan problemas con gusto hare lo que pueda.
Atte.
Diego
Columna K sin ajuste Columna K con ajuste
25 20
20 10
15 0
Este ajuste se realiza mediante esta operación:
Columna K
25 ------> 30-K1=5, K1-5=20
20 ------> 30-K1=10, K1-10=10
15 ------> 30-K1=15, K1-15=0
El 30 es una constante de la columna K y el resultado de la primer operación se tiene que pasar a la segunda para hacer la resta. La constante de la columna N es 20 y de la P es 17. La columna S es la del Total y ahi necesito que se sume la fila completa ya con los ajustes llendo desde la columna I hasta la R.
Pero necesito que los ajustes se hagan sobre la misma celda que ya tiene el dato, porque el sistema ya esta preparado para jalar estos datos a otra parte, específicamente desde su posición actual, así que no puedo mover los datos de lugar. Al importar el archivo de texto no se si tendra 10 filas de datos o 20 o 30 o 100 y necesito que todo esto se haga con solo presionar el botón de la macro o algo así, se puede hacer?, como?, podrían ayudarme por favor, les estaría tremendamente agradecido, porque de esto depende un proyecto que estoy realizando. Quedo a sus ordenes para cualquier aclaración o duda y en lo que les pueda ayudar también a las personas que tengan problemas con gusto hare lo que pueda.
Atte.
Diego
Valora esta pregunta


0